How they compare

Belgium-Luxembourg currently reports 348,182 1000 USD against 283,687 1000 USD in Viet Nam, a difference of 64,495 1000 USD.

That makes Belgium-Luxembourg's figure about 1.2 times Viet Nam's.

Across all 8 years both countries report, Belgium-Luxembourg has been ahead every year.

Belgium-Luxembourg ranks 23rd and Viet Nam ranks 24th of 202 countries.

Belgium-Luxembourg has averaged higher in every one of the 1 decades both report.

The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
